We are a private examination centre that can offer GCSEs, IGCSEs and AS and A level examinations. We currently offer exams from AQA, Edexcel, Cambridge International, and WJEC. We accept a limited number of private candidates.
Regrettably due to recent updates to the JCQ regulations, we are no longer able to offer access arrangements to private candidates. The only exception to this is the use of a mobile phone as a diabetic monitor. You will need to state the need for this on your application form so we are able to make suitable arrangements.
Please only complete an application form if you are happy to go ahead without access arrangements (these include but are not limited to: extra time, rest breaks, separate invigilation).
We are unable to accept applications that have a practical element such as Science, Art, and Languages. The only sciences we can offer are iGCSEs as there is no practical portion.
